The program is run by a senior staff that consists of a Director assisted by a Residential Director, Activities Director and Academic Director as well as a team of RAs (Residential Advisors) all of whom live in residence with the students, and have had experience living or studying in France. Our senior staff often returns year after year and both they and the RAs go through a rigorous selection process and pre-program orientation.

Although students are often encouraged to explore independently we maintain a minimum ratio of 1 staff member for every 10 students and the safety and security of our students is an absolute priority.
